Bitmine Adds Another 25K Ether: Institutional Confidence In Ethereum Continues To Grow
The announcement that Bitmine has acquired an additional 25,000 Ether (ETH) highlights a growing trend among companies and institutional investors that are increasingly viewing Ethereum as a strategic long-term asset. While Bitcoin often dominates headlines as the leading cryptocurrency, Ethereum has established itself as the backbone of decentralized applications, smart contracts, tokenization, and digital finance. In this context, Bitmine Adds Another 25K Ether is more than a treasury expansion—it reflects rising confidence in Ethereum's role within the future of the blockchain economy.
Ethereum occupies a unique position in the digital asset ecosystem.
Unlike many cryptocurrencies that primarily serve as stores of value or payment networks, Ethereum powers a vast ecosystem of decentralized applications. From decentralized finance (DeFi) platforms and stablecoins to NFTs and tokenized real-world assets, much of the blockchain industry's innovation is built on Ethereum's infrastructure.
The addition of another 25,000 ETH suggests a strong belief in Ethereum's long-term potential.
Large-scale acquisitions are rarely driven by short-term market fluctuations. Instead, they often indicate confidence in the underlying technology, ecosystem growth, developer activity, and future adoption. Companies making substantial allocations to Ethereum are effectively expressing optimism about the continued expansion of blockchain-based applications and services.
Institutional interest in Ethereum has been increasing steadily.
Growing participation from asset managers, investment funds, and publicly traded companies has strengthened Ethereum's position as one of the most important digital assets in global markets. The increasing availability of Ethereum-focused investment products has further contributed to broader market acceptance.
Ethereum's investment appeal extends beyond price appreciation.
Its ecosystem supports lending, borrowing, payments, asset tokenization, decentralized exchanges, and numerous other financial applications. As blockchain technology continues moving toward mainstream adoption, many investors view Ethereum as a critical infrastructure layer that could benefit from increasing network activity and usage.
Another factor attracting attention is Ethereum's proof-of-stake model.
Following its transition from proof-of-work, Ethereum significantly improved energy efficiency while enabling staking mechanisms that allow participants to help secure the network. These developments have strengthened Ethereum's appeal among institutions that consider sustainability and network economics when evaluating investments.
Corporate accumulation often serves as an important market signal.
When organizations increase holdings despite market volatility, investors frequently interpret such moves as evidence of long-term conviction. Strategic acquisitions can reinforce positive sentiment and highlight confidence in future growth opportunities within the digital asset sector.
The broader significance of Bitmine Adds Another 25K Ether extends beyond a single transaction.
It reflects the continued maturation of the cryptocurrency industry and the growing recognition of Ethereum as a foundational asset within the evolving digital economy.
Because as blockchain adoption expands across industries, companies are increasingly positioning themselves around the networks they believe will power the next generation of finance, technology, and digital innovation.
